Average Teaching Assistant salary in South Africa 2024

Published by
Lethabo Ntsoane

The average teaching assistant salary is R4,984.00 a month. In government schools, a teaching assistant’s base salary is R3,500.00 per month. Private schools tend to pay more for teacher assistants than government schools. 

The city in which one works has a significant impact on the teacher assistant’s salary. Teacher assistant salaries in South African urbanized cities are higher than those in rural townships. Here is an example of the cities in South Africa with the highest average salaries for teacher assistants:

#CityAverage Monthly Salary
1Midrand, Gauteng R5,479.00
2Kyalami, Gauteng R5,244.00
3Pretoria, Gauteng R5,218.00
4Kempton Park, Gauteng R5,000.00
5Cape Town, Western CapeR4,722.00
6Johannesburg, GautengR4,046.00
7Durban, KwaZulu-Natal R3,883.00
8East Rand, Gauteng R3,770.00
9Pietermaritzburg, KwaZulu-Natal R3,283.00

Teacher assistants can expect to earn more money in an urban setting, and even more so if they work in a private school. The fact that all of the locations listed above are urban suggests that teacher assistant salaries are highest in South Africa’s developed cities.

A bonus, in addition to the city in which a teacher assistant works, can raise a teacher assistant’s salary. Performance bonuses for teacher assistants range from R517.00 to R20,000.00 yearly.

The salary of a teacher assistant is also influenced by their level of experience in the position. Below, we look at the different salaries of teacher assistants based on their level of experience. 

Average Teaching Assistant salary with 1 year of work experience in 2024

A Teacher Assistant with 1 year of experience earns, on average, R42,000.00 yearly. The salary of a teacher assistant with 1 year of experience includes bonuses. 39 incomes from the job search website Payscale were used to calculate the average salary.

With only 1 year of experience, a teacher assistant is unlikely to receive big bonuses. A bonus of R2,500.00 is the average for a Teacher Assistant with 1 year of work experience. Receiving company contributions for retirement or medical insurance is also unlikely.

With 1 year of experience, a teacher assistant can earn up to R4,000.00 per month. A Teacher Assistant with 1 year of work experience can earn as little as R3,250.00 per month.

Average Teaching Assistant salary with 2 – 4 years of work experience in 2024

A teacher assistant with 2 to 4 years of experience earns an average salary of R47,000. The average salary for teacher assistants with 2 to 4 years of work experience is 11% more than the average salary for teacher assistants with only 1 year of experience.

Teacher assistants with 2 years of work experience receive the lowest salary in this range. The average monthly salary for teacher assistants with 2 years of work experience is R3,690.00.

The highest paid Teacher Assistants in this range are those with 4 years of work experience. The average salary of a Teacher Assistant with 4 years of work experience is R4,200.00 per month. 

Average Teaching Assistant salary with 5 – 9 years of work experience in 2024

A teacher assistant with 5 to 9 years of work experience earns an average salary of R5,200 per month. From the average income of teacher assistants with 2 to 4 years of work experience, the salary for those with 5 to 9 years of work experience reflects an average salary increase of 10%.

Teacher assistants with 9 years of experience earn the most in this group. A teacher assistant with 9 years of work experience earns an average salary of R4,500.00 a month. With 5 to 6 years of work experience, Teacher Assistants in this category earn the least income, with an average salary of R4,000.00. 

A Teacher Assistant with 5 to 9 years of work experience can be paid a performance bonus at this stage. Bonus can average R9,500.00 per year for a Teacher Assistant with 5 to 9 years of work experience. 

With 10 – 19 years of work experience in 2024

An average salary of a Teacher Assistant with 10 to 19 years of work experience is R63,000.00 per year. In comparison to Teacher Assistants with 5 to 9 years of work experience, the salary represents a 21% average salary increase.

The maximum monthly salary that falls under this category is R7,200.00. 19 years of experience is required to get this income. The lowest salary in this range is R4,800.00 per month, which is what a teacher assistant with 10 years of experience in the workforce can earn.

Individuals who have worked as teacher assistants for more than 20 years can earn over R8,000 per month. Bonuses are also significantly greater for those with 10+ years of work experience and might reach R20,000.00 annually.

Conclusion

Teacher Assistants do not get many employer benefits from their employers, as such, planning for one’s medical insurance and retirement is important. Working at a private school can increase a Teacher Assistant salary and also gives them the opportunity to earn more through bonuses. Working for employers such as Curro Academy can upscale one’s salary. 

Even with more than 10 years of professional experience, the salary of a teacher assistant doesn’t increase significantly. Average annual salary growth for a teacher assistant is 2.5%. Due to this, the field is less financially lucrative than the majority of professions, which have average yearly salary growth of over 5%.
